Tech leaders withdraw from Web Summit after founder's Israel remarks spark backlash

  • Web Summit founder Paddy Cosgrave accused Israel of war crimes in its conflict with Hamas, prompting tech leaders to boycott the conference.
  • The Israeli ambassador criticized Cosgrave's comments and said Israel will not participate in Web Summit.
  • Prominent figures like David Marcus and Ori Goshen announced they will no longer attend or support Web Summit.
  • Cosgrave later clarified his stance but stood by calling out perceived war crimes, leading to further fallout.
  • The controversy highlights how the tech sector is grappling with the Israeli-Palestinian conflict spilling into the business world.
